AntDB is a cloud-native, distributed relational database developed by AsiaInfo Technologies, designed to handle high-performance online transaction processing and online analytical processing workloads. AntDB has been serving over 1 billion subscribers across 24 provinces in China, supporting massive business data related to calls, internet access, payments, and billing. AntDB's cloud-native distributed architecture supports online scalability, data consistency, and high availability across data centers. It is compatible with SQL2016 standards and integrates seamlessly with various domestic ecosystems, including mainstream CPUs and operating systems. The platform offers features such as automatic high availability, online elastic capacity expansion, and read/write splitting at the kernel level to efficiently manage traffic loads during peak periods. AntDB has been successfully commercialized in industries like telecommunications, finance, transportation, and energy.

Objectivity/DB is a massively scalable, high performance, distributed Object Database (ODBMS). It is extremely good at handling complex data, where there are many types of connections between objects and many variants. Objectivity/DB can also serve as a massively scalable, high performance graph database. Its DO query language supports standard data retrieval queries as well as high-performance path-based navigational queries. Objectivity/DB is a distributed database, presenting a Single Logical View of its managed data. Data can be hosted on a single machine or distributed across up to 65,000 machines. Connected items can span machines. Objectivity/DB runs on 32 or 64-bit processors running Windows, Linux, and Mac OS X. APIs include: C++, C#, Java and Python. All platform and language combinations are interoperable. For example, objects stored by a program using C++ on Linux can be read by a C# program on Windows and a Java program on Mac OS X.

Objectivity/DB has been designed from the ground up to satisfy hard mission critical problems involving massive volumes of complex connected data. It has been deployed in military sensor fusion applications, embedded in medical and telecom devices, CAD/CAM/CAE modelling and simulation software, and wide variety of other application domains.

Objectivity offers several different pricing models based on specific customer requirements.

Typical pricing models include some combination of:
- Core-based licensing,
- Perpetual licensing (for deployed military applications),
- Subscription licensing for government and commercial applications,
- Royalty-based licensing for companies embedding Objectivity/DB in products being resold.
